QUALIFICATIONS, COMPETENCIES AND SKILLS :

Grade 12/Matric (Essential)
Relevant tertiary education will be advantageous (Diploma in Logistics or Supply Chain Management or equivalent)
Minimum 2-years of intermodal experience in the transportation industry (Desirable)
Proficient Computer Literacy, high tech environment, especially Microsoft Office (Word, Excel and G-Suite)
Dedicated commitment to providing superior customer service to internal and external customers
Willingness to work additional hours from time to time due to nature of business
Must be bilingual – able to understand, write and speak Afrikaans and English fluently
Outstanding organisational and time management skills
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
Must have a professional and positive attitude
Ability to multitask and prioritise daily work load
Meticulous with high attention to detail

KEY PERFORMANCE AREAS

Obtain necessary or required documentation from vendors, customers, or service providers
Review invoice accuracy, completeness, required attachments, and fuel service charges (FSC’s)
Maintain the Invoice Hold Report to ensure timely submission of invoices to customers
Enter loads in database with a minimum of in gate on a daily basis (Export Pre-advice)
Maintain and perform daily filing of load information obtained from intermodal team
Assist intermodal team by monitoring the movement of freight to ensure timeliness of freight transfers and deliveries
Assist in resolving client queries timeously
